Subject: Flagline cut-over complete

Cut-over to Flagline finished last night. All rollout rules migrated off the legacy toggles; old service is read-only until Friday, then decommissioned. Gradual rollouts now use Flagline's percentage buckets — don't touch legacy configs. Two flags were archived as stale. The production Flagline instance currently runs with these settings.

config for bahop-baduf:
[kasion]
team = lamath
access_code = ac_d807e5
host = kasion.paliqcloud.corp
port = 4000
owner = julix.tamvan
peer = frair.qorvelsoft.local

## Experiment Assignment Service (Bucketeer)

Bucketeer assigns users to experiment arms deterministically by hashing the subject key with the experiment salt, so assignments are stable across sessions without storing state. Maintainers should never change a live experiment's salt, since that silently reshuffles every subject and invalidates collected metrics. Ramp changes go through the staged rollout config, not code. For the assignment algorithm details, salt management rules, and rollout procedures, see the internal reference page.

runbook for tagug-hafog: https://jira.lumiclabs.internal/projects/pages/pages/9773c0d8

Finance review summary, prepared for heads of department. The hiring freeze in the Orlan Systems integration division has now run one full quarter. Salary spend came in 8.2% under plan; contractor costs rose 1.4%, partially offsetting savings. Delivery timelines on the Pellmont rollout slipped by roughly two weeks, attributed to unfilled engineering roles. We recommend maintaining the freeze through the next quarter, with a narrow exception process for client-critical positions. The confidential note below sets out the strategic rationale.

management briefing: The finance team signed off on a budget of $3.1 million for Project Rusir. The renewal with Casokax Works closes at $13.5 million a year, 15 percent below the last contract.